The Angels Are Coming For Me

Author: Mrs. Clint Shelton Hymnal: The Cyber Hymnal #12964 Meter: 11.11.11.11.8.8.11 First Line: O glorious thought that no more I shall roam! Lyrics: 1 O glorious thought that no more I shall roam! For angels are coming to carry me home; Some wonderful day, in the sweet by and by, My soul, on their wings, shall be wafted on high. Refrain: The angels are coming for me, The angels are coming for me; They’re coming I know, and I’m ready to go, The angels of Heaven are coming for me. 2 When angels shall bear me to mansions of gold, His marvelous glory mine eyes shall behold; And rapture eternal my spirit shall know, When, with the bright angels, to glory I go. [Refrain] 3 When done with the toils and the cares of this life, When ended the turmoil, the sin and the strife; The angels will carry me over the tide, And ever with Jesus my soul shall abide. [Refrain] Languages: English Tune Title: CHONGJIN
